Alberta Oil Sands Shifts Focus to Sustainable Growth

The next chapter in Alberta's oil sands industry is likely to be defined by growth accompanied by capital discipline, operational reliability, lower costs, and continued technological innovation.

Since 2015, bitumen production has increased by approximately 41% from 2.53 million barrels per day to 3.56 million barrels per day in 2024, with forecasts suggesting it could reach around 4.06 million barrels per day by 2034.

Operators are shifting their focus towards extracting more production from existing facilities through debottlenecking, improved maintenance practices, and automation, rather than building new greenfield projects.

Suncor is planning to add approximately 100,000 barrels per day of additional upstream production by 2028 while targeting a US$5-per-barrel reduction in its corporate WTI breakeven price.
